Output 24dfde1732c9e64c91f83eb856928217fd4afec6d7873e831494ad432dff66b1:109

value
107764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f23a0bfb2dc30ccb3e607d3fec61c8c6b0894c6 OP_EQUAL
address
34XfYxkrm8MMJk4MhMFATYJ7NmTG9FZfPB
transaction
24dfde1732c9e64c91f83eb856928217fd4afec6d7873e831494ad432dff66b1
spent
true